Man... I was on such a high! I couldn't believe how empty the place was! So here's a MAJOR TODDLER TIP!! Get to MK when the park opens or shortly thereafter. Hop on the train and take it to the back of the park. Play on the the playground and in Donald's boat (which was also open) until Mickey comes out around 9:45 to open Town Town. You'll be the first ones in!

We had plenty of time to ride several rides too! We did the Teacups, Winnie the Pooh ( three times!), Peter Pan's Flight, It's a Small World. The wait times were non-existent!! It was a GREAT morning. Sorry no more pics.. but the camera died.

About the pack 'n' play.. Shae did great with it.. but... she sleeps in one every day at the sitter's house, so it wasn't anything new with her. I would recommend putting your little one in a pack 'n' play once in a while. She will already be a bit freaked out about being somewhere new. Can't wait to read your trip report!
